IBRAHIM MOHAMMED MUSA SAULAWA, J.C.A. (Delivering the Leading Judgment): The present appeal is a fall-out of the judgment of the High Court of Akwa Ibom State, holden at Eket Judicial Division, delivered on July 7, 2009 in suit No.HEK/148/2005. By the said judgment, the Court below, coram, Ita G. Mbaba, J; (as he then was) granted some of the declaratory reliefs sought by the 1st Respondent against the Appellant.

Dissatisfied with the judgment in question, the Appellant filed the notice of appeal thereof in the Court below on July 28, 2009.

BACKGROUND FACTS

The genesis of the appeal dates back to December 18, 2005.

That was the date on which the 1st Respondent filed the instant suit vide a writ of summons in the Court below, seeking various declaratory and injunctive reliefs against the Appellant and the 2nd Respondent, jointly and severally.
